An HG100 firmware vulnerability has been identified in versions up to 4.00.06 that could lead to broken access control, allowing attackers to manipulate IoT devices within the same local area network without authentication.
Understanding CVE-2019-11061
This CVE involves a broken access control vulnerability in the HG100 firmware, impacting ASUS devices.
What is CVE-2019-11061?
The vulnerability in HG100 firmware versions up to 4.00.06 enables attackers on the same local network to control IoT devices without authentication, posing risks to confidentiality, integrity, and availability.
